MKII parts on a MKI
bongobobny replied to Rickaroo's topic in Venture and Venture Royale Tech Talk ('83 - '93)
Yes and yes, but both with modifications. As mentioned the trunk will need either an '85 mounting rack, or a MK2 rack with the two angled arms removed, and you will need the longer antenna arm. The floorboards require you to fabricate a pair of exhaust "hangers" and you need longer bolts and a big fender washer on the center bolt. Both are very easy mods to do... -
